Todd is a 1998 graduate of Dutch Fork High where he was a 4-year varsity lettermen. Todd was a team captain and helped lead Dutch Fork to back-to-back Final Four appearances in '97 & '98 and was the team's leading scorer in '98. Woodward played collegiately at Spartanburg Methodist before transferring to Clemson. Todd earned his degree in Elementary Education at Clemson, and his Masters in Education at Southern Wesleyan University. Coach Woodward helped begin the varsity program at Swansea High School before serving as an assistant coach at Irmo High School. Coach Woodward served as an assistant coach at Dutch Fork High School for 4 years before becoming head coach. Todd also coached at Columbia United FC. Todd’s wife, Sharon, is also a Dutch Fork graduate.
